For many people, there’s a stark divide between religion and “New Age” spirituality — particularly when it comes to Catholicism and Christianity.
Notions such as the law of attraction, manifestation and self-healing practices (meditation, Reiki, yoga etc.) seem counterintuitive to what many Catholic and Christian followers have been taught to believe and practice.
But, by closely studying Jesus’ teachings in the Bible, you’ll realize new age spirituality isn’t actually new at all — it’s just undergone a modern makeover using language that’s more digestible to today’s society.
Jesus is the one who first brought these empowering teachings to us because he wanted us to realize we’re all part of Source energy and as such, powerful and limitless beings.
Here are some examples:
“Truly, truly, I tell you, whoever believes in Me will also do the works that I am doing. He will do even greater things than these because I am going to the Father.” John 14:12
In this passage, Jesus is talking about how the miracles he performed when he was incarnated into the physical body are also possible for us to perform — so long as we believe we can.
He said, “the kingdom of God is within you,” so that we’d understand we don’t need to seek externally to find answers or perform miracles, we simply must go within ourselves and tap into the universal consciousness of Source that connects us all. When we do this, we become limitless and are able to actualize our full potential.

“For as a man thinketh in his heart, so is he.” – Proverbs 23:7
Have you ever heard the phrase, “you become what you believe you are“? Well, that’s exactly what this proverb is teaching us.
If you think you’re a failure, and you believe you’re a failure, then you will experience many ‘failures’ in your life.
If you think you’re unlucky and believe you’re doomed to be unlucky, then you’ll find yourself in all sorts of unlucky situations and experiences.
In contrast, if you think your life is abundant and believe this with every ounce of your being, abundance will find you.
How is that possible? You might be wondering.
It’s simple really — at our core, all of us are vibrating energies that carry an electrical charge. Our lives are magnetic, and what we put out consistently, we get back consistently. Like attracts like.
That’s why it’s so important to focus on the things you want in your life, and the person and SOUL you want to be. You are more than just a physical body having a physical life experience — at your core, you are a powerful, limitless, spiritual being who can bring into your experience anything you believe you can.
“Have faith in God,” Jesus said to them. “Truly, I tell you that if anyone says to this mountain, ‘Be lifted up and thrown into the sea,’ and has no doubt in his heart but believes that it will happen, it will be done for him. Therefore, I tell you, whatever you ask for in prayer, believe you have received it and it will be yours…” Mark 11:23-24
In modern “law of attraction” books, you’ll find a common theme — ask for what you want, believe you will receive it and it will be yours.
Your belief is the key to unlocking the law of attraction in your life. You have to feel (physically, mentally, emotionally, spirituality) that what you want is already yours, and believe it to be so. That’s why visualizations such as vision boards, meditations etc. are so powerful because they allow you to place yourself into the situation of ‘having’ whatever it is you want.

“Trust in the Lord, and He will give you the desires of your heart. Commit everything to the Lord. Trust in Him and He will watch over you.” Psalm 37:4-5
When you have a goal or a dream, rather than trying to force it to happen, and then getting frustrated when it doesn’t go exactly according to your plan, this Psalm teaches us instead to ask, believe and then let go.
Don’t worry about “how” things will come to fruition, instead have faith and what you want will come to pass.
